Sucre (Spanish: [ˈsukɾe]) is the constitutional capital of Bolivia, the capital of the Chuquisaca Department and the 6th most populated city in Bolivia. Located in the south-central part of the country, Sucre lies at an elevation of 2,810 meters (9,214 feet). This relatively high altitude gives the city a subtropical highland climate with cool temperates year-round.

Loikaw Township (Burmese: လွိုင်ကော်မြို့နယ်) is a township of Loikaw District in the eastern part of Kayah State in Myanmar.
